Solution for 6-5(2x-7)=15 equation:


6-5(2x-7)=15

We simplify the equation to the form, which is simple to understand
6-5(2x-7)=15

Reorder the terms in parentheses
6+(-10x+35)=15

Remove unnecessary parentheses
+6-10x+35=+15

We move all terms containing x to the left and all other terms to the right.
-10x=+15-6-35

We simplify left and right side of the equation.
-10x=-26

We divide both sides of the equation by -10 to get x.
x=2.6
